Hurricane Patricia, the largest storm ever recorded, is expected to hit sometime today off the shores of Mexico.

People in Mexico are taking precautions against the storm, which the National Hurricane Center in Miami has upgraded to a Category 5 hurricane capable of "potentially catastrophic" damage. Meteorologists say the winds have increased to more than 200 mph, making it the strongest storm on record in the eastern Pacific and Atlantic.
